Malpractice Attorneys

Malpractice attorneys are lawyers who focus their practice on professional liability lawsuits. These cases are complicated and often require the assistance of medical experts. They are also expensive to resolve. This has led many lawyers who specialize in malpractice refusing to take these cases.

Medical malpractice occurs when a doctor departs from accepted medical practices, causing injury or death to the patient. Compensation may include financial damages like medical expenses and lost income as well as non-economic damages, like suffering and pain.
